Transaction 21efa98b995c430fe2f9fb322f656843c8149fc4cb1b21eba61d22a8fdba8c19

1 Input
1 Outputs
  • 21efa98b995c430fe2f9fb322f656843c8149fc4cb1b21eba61d22a8fdba8c19:0
  • value  2258000
    address  1NHReh3NGzPrf2cQAiRjkMLWKSxu841T4r